Responsibilities
- Develop backend services using Java Spring Boot, Vert. x and contribute to scalable microservices design.
- Implement APIs and backend workflows for media processing, metadata handling, and playback features.
- Work closely with Product, QA, and DevOps to deliver robust, production-ready features.
- Ensure code quality through unit testing, peer reviews, and best practices.
- Participate in sprint planning, effort estimation, and continuous improvement activities.
Requirements
- 4-6 years of experience in Java backend development using Spring Boot or similar frameworks.
- Experience with RESTful APIs, Microservices architecture, and event-driven systems.
- Exposure to GCP or AWS cloud platforms, experience with Kafka, Redis, or Pub/Sub is a plus.
- Good understanding of SQL/NoSQL databases like PostgreSQL, MongoDB, or Redis.
- Familiarity with Docker, Kubernetes, and other DevOps tools.
- Knowledge of media streaming, DRM, or OTT backend architecture is a plus.
Soft Skills
- Good analytical and problem-solving abilities.
- Willingness to take ownership of modules and features.
- Ability to collaborate in cross-functional teams.
- Strong written and verbal communication skills.
- Agile mindset with experience in Scrum or Kanban environments.
This job was posted by Imran Khan from ZEE - Technology & Innovation.